There is a lot going on in fightpass this weekend.
Thursday 6pm - (Fightpass) - Karate Combat This is very similar to MMA, except grappling on the ground is discouraged and standups are quick. Saturday noon - (Fightpass) - Glory 59 Kickboxing 3pm - (Fightpass) - Cage Warriors 97 This card is not bad by local promotion standards. 7pm - (Fightpass) - EBI 17, The middleweights CJJ 9pm - (DAZN) - Bellator 206, Mousasi vs. MacDonald. This is a pretty decent card as Bellator kicks off their Welterweight Grand Prix 10:30pm - (Fightpass) - XFN 352 This is a small card in Oklahoma, but there's only one reason to care. Greg Hardy will be fighting on this card. |
